Informacje dotyczące programu PowerShell
Konsola Menedżer pakietów udostępnia interfejs programu PowerShell w programie Visual Studio w systemie Windows do interakcji z pakietem NuGet za pomocą określonych poleceń wymienionych poniżej. (Konsola nie jest obecnie dostępna w Visual Studio dla komputerów Mac). Aby zapoznać się z przewodnikiem dotyczącym korzystania z konsoli programu , zobacz Instalowanie pakietów i zarządzanie nimi przy użyciu konsoli Menedżer pakietów.
Napiwek
Wszystkie polecenia programu PowerShell odnoszą się tylko do użycia pakietów. Żadne polecenia programu PowerShell nie odnoszą się do tworzenia i publikowania pakietów z wyjątkiem zakresu, w jakim pakiet może być również użytkownikiem innych pakietów.
Ważne
Wymienione tutaj polecenia są specyficzne dla konsoli Menedżer pakietów w programie Visual Studio i różnią się od poleceń modułu zarządzania pakietami, które są dostępne w ogólnym środowisku programu PowerShell. W szczególności każde środowisko ma polecenia, które nie są dostępne w drugiej, a polecenia o tej samej nazwie mogą również różnić się w ich konkretnych argumentach. W przypadku korzystania z konsoli zarządzania pakietami w programie Visual Studio stosowane są polecenia i argumenty opisane w tym temacie.
Typowe polecenia | opis | Wersja narzędzia NuGet |
---|---|---|
Install-Package | Instaluje pakiet i jego zależności w projekcie. | wszystkie |
Update-Package | Aktualizacje pakiet i jego zależności lub wszystkie pakiety w projekcie. | wszystkie |
Find-Package | Wyszukuje źródło pakietu przy użyciu identyfikatora pakietu lub słów kluczowych. | 3.0+ |
Get-Package | Pobiera listę pakietów zainstalowanych w repozytorium lokalnym lub wyświetla pakiety dostępne ze źródła pakietu. | wszystkie |
Polecenia pomocnicze | opis | Wersja narzędzia NuGet |
---|---|---|
Add-BindingRedirect | Sprawdza wszystkie zestawy w ścieżce wyjściowej projektu i dodaje przekierowania powiązań do app.config elementu lub web.config w razie potrzeby. |
wszystkie |
Get-Project | Wyświetla informacje o projekcie domyślnym lub określonym projekcie. | 3.0+ |
Open-PackagePage | Uruchamia domyślną przeglądarkę z adresem URL projektu, licencji lub zgłaszania nadużyć dla określonego pakietu. | Przestarzałe w wersji 3.0 lub nowszej |
Register-TabExpansion | Rejestruje rozszerzenie karty dla parametrów polecenia, co umożliwia tworzenie dostosowanych rozszerzeń dla często używanych wartości parametrów. | wszystkie |
Sync-Package | Pobierz wersję zainstalowanego pakietu z określonego projektu i synchronizuje wersję z resztą projektów w rozwiązaniu. | 3.0+ |
Uninstall-Package | Usuwa pakiet z projektu, opcjonalnie usuwając jego zależności. | wszystkie |
Aby ukończyć, szczegółowa pomoc dotycząca dowolnego z tych poleceń w konsoli programu wystarczy uruchomić następujące polecenie z nazwą polecenia:
Get-Help <command> -full
Wszystkie polecenia konsoli Menedżer pakietów obsługują następujące typowe parametry programu PowerShell:
- Debugowanie
- Erroraction
- BłądVariable
- OutBuffer
- Odchylenie odchylne
- PipelineVariable (Zmienna potoku)
- Pełne informacje
- Warningaction
- OstrzeżenieVariable
Aby uzyskać szczegółowe informacje, zapoznaj się z about_CommonParameters w dokumentacji programu PowerShell.